news >23 December 2007 Vegan Campaigns in DecemberDecember has been quite a busy month for Vegan Campaigns. We held a stall at the Animal Aid Christmas Without Cruelty Fayre on the 2nd December, which was a great success. A number of people took information about the Vegan Pledge. On 8th December, we joined a number of other vegan and veggie groups at the National Climate Change march. Despite the pouring rain, we managed to get a number of leaflets out, and had some conversations with meat-eating "environmentalists", which made them think! On 12th December, we anti-meat leafletted in the West End. We found it a bit slow around Piccadilly Circus, and vowed to bring some chocolate to give away next time. Leicester Square was a bit more successful, as we were able to approach a number of people who were just hanging around and had time to talk to us!
